What is an electromagnetic chuck?

An electromagnetic chuck is a workholding device that uses a magnetic field to secure a workpiece during machining operations. It provides strong, uniform clamping force and can be easily switched on and off.

What are the applications of a multicoil electromagnetic chuck?

These chucks are ideal for surface grinding, milling, and other precision machining operations on ferrous materials. The multicoil design ensures a strong and consistent magnetic field across the entire surface.
